    /**
     * A cache that uses a bounded amount of space on a filesystem. Each cache entry has a string key
     * and a fixed number of values. Each key must match the regex `[a-z0-9_-]{1,64}`. Values are byte
     * sequences, accessible as streams or files. Each value must be between `0` and `Int.MAX_VALUE`
     * bytes in length.

  7. src/cmd/addr2line/main.go

    // just enough to support pprof.
    //
    // Usage:
    //
    //	go tool addr2line binary
    //
    // Addr2line reads hexadecimal addresses, one per line and with optional 0x prefix,
    // from standard input. For each input address, addr2line prints two output lines,
    // first the name of the function containing the address and second the file:line
    // of the source code corresponding to that address.
